DUAL BENEFITS: Life Insurance and LTC in One Policy
This group LTC solution is built on a whole life insurance chassis with an LTC rider. If the LTC benefit is never used, the policy pays out a death benefit to beneficiaries. If LTC is needed, the insured can access a monthly benefit (6 percent of the initial life insurance coverage per month) for up to 34 months.
Restoration of Death Benefit Rider: Even if the LTC benefit is used, a rider can restore the full death benefit—an unusually generous feature. If you use your entire death benefit to pay for long-term care, the Restoration of Death Benefit Rider can restore up to 50 percent of the original death benefit (up to a maximum of $50,000), ensuring that your beneficiaries still receive a financial legacy-even after extensive LTC needs have been met. This protection remains available up to the insured’s age of 121, providing added peace of mind for both care and legacy planning.
Level Premiums: Premiums for the life insurance portion are guaranteed level for life; the LTC rider is guaranteed renewable, with rates only adjustable on a class basis and with state approval.

HOW THE PROGRAM WORKS: Eligibility and Coverage Details
Who’s Eligible: Actively-at-work employees ages 18-70 are eligible for guaranteed issue up to $75,000 in life insurance benefit. Working spouses can receive guaranteed issue up to $10,000, and up to $75,000 with simplified underwriting.
LTC Benefit: 5 percent of the initial life insurance coverage per month for up to 34 months.
Inflation Protection: Optional 5 percent compound inflation growth rider.
Restoration of Death Benefit: If LTC benefits are used, the Restoration of Death Benefit Rider can restore the life insurance coverage up to $75,000. In the event you were to use the death benefit for LTC benefits, Allstate would restore the death benefit to 100% of the original amount, even if you used all of the death benefit for LTC.
Portability: Coverage is fully portable, employees can take their policy with them if they leave the agency, as long as premiums are paid.
No Health Questions: For guaranteed issue amounts during the initial enrollment period.
